Numerous online sources from the late 2000s and early 2010s explicitly discuss using these search strings for voyeuristic purposes. One source from 2008 on Ultimate-Guitar.com, titled "Unguarded Webcams & you!", encouraged readers to "indulge their voyeuristic tendencies" with queries like intitle:"EvoCam" inurl:"webcam.html" . This type of documentation highlights the dual-use nature of such powerful search tools.
For the owners of the exposed cameras, the risks extend far beyond a loss of visual privacy. The EvoCam software itself has been demonstrated to contain severe security flaws that could lead to a complete compromise of the host computer.
